Andy H Dibley Posted August 10, 2012 Share Posted August 10, 2012 I've helped start and continue to run a classic car and bike meet here in South Bucks. The real danger we have is with some of these half wits seeing 'car' and 'meet' and not reading the classic bit. We've been pretty lucky so far and with it being American orientated we get a lot of interest from passers by. Don't be put off by smaller well organised meets, that's all I'll say. Ones that meet in a pub car park are generally ok, I can hardly see a landlord having his car park full up with Corsas! If it's in an Asda car park or on an industrial estate, expect it to be chavy!
